Situation and Description
This very striking house forms part of the popular village of Eardisley, which has a thriving community and offers a good range of local services including a village store, village hall, historic church, public house, primary school and creche. Lying in northwest Herefordshire, Eardisley is within easy reach of the ever-popular market towns of Kington and Hay on Wye, with the latter well known for its world-famous literary festival. The cathedral city of Hereford is within easy reach and provides more extensive facilities, with a good choice of shops and restaurants, as well as leisure facilities and rail links to other parts of the country.

Green Gables was originally constructed to an individual design almost 100 years ago. Contemporary for its time it was, and still is, a very impressive house with plenty of living space laid out over two floors. In recent years the internal space has been re-modelled and now includes a self-contained ground floor suite/annex with its own living room and kitchenette, a stunning main kitchen/breakfast room with a separate scullery, a fantastic dining room with vaulted ceiling and bi fold doors ideal for entertaining and two large and very comfortable reception rooms.

On the first floor there are three further bedrooms, the master enjoying a large en-suite bathroom and dressing room, with a separate bathroom for the remaining bedrooms, all accessed from a large landing.

Throughout the house there is a feeling of light and space and most of the bedrooms have distant views.

The house then stands in its own large plot and is approached from a small lane by its own private
driveway which leads up to a large parking area to one side of the house. Access can then be gained to a very useful double garage and wood store.

The gardens extend to approximately 0.75 of an acre and are laid to lawn interspersed with a variety of trees with floral borders, patios and a useful garden store.

Although ideal as a family house, in recent years the property has been an upmarket holiday home, and we understand that the majority of the contents could also be purchased, subject to negotiation.
